Cinchona Bark Powder: Overview
Cinchona Bark Powder is a herbal product made from the dried bark of the Cinchona tree, primarily species such as Cinchona officinalis. Native to South America, it is historically renowned as the natural source of quinine, a compound once widely used to treat malaria. In traditional medicine, Cinchona bark has been valued for its antipyretic (fever-reducing), antimalarial, digestive, and tonic properties.
The powder is typically reddish-brown to dark brown in color and has a bitter taste due to its high alkaloid content, including quinine, cinchonine, and cinchonidine. It has also been used to aid digestion, stimulate appetite, and reduce fever.
While Cinchona Bark Powder has a long medicinal history, its use should be approached with caution, as excessive consumption can cause cinchonism—a condition marked by symptoms like tinnitus, nausea, and blurred vision. Always consult a healthcare provider before using it therapeutically.
